Deploy the Quillbrook retention sweeper to the hardened batch node only. It deletes expired records in the Fennick ledger, so scope review is mandatory. Sweeper runs dry-run unless QB_SWEEP_MODE=live. Config lives in /opt/quillbrook/sweeper.env; permissions must be 600, owned by the sweeper service account. The sweeper authenticates to the ledger with the credential set on the following line.

secret setting of taduf-bahip: COURIER_KEY5=49c55

## Auth Setup

Heads up: the nightly inventory reconciliation job (a.k.a. "the counter") needs to talk to the Stockbarn internal API before it can diff warehouse totals against the Ledgerline snapshot. Without a valid key it'll just log a warning and skip the run, which makes release night awkward. The job reads its credential from the environment at startup, so set it before you kick off the release pipeline. Don't reuse staging keys — they're scoped differently and the diff will come back empty. Current key follows.

API key for bageg-kajef: vxb2-ss

**Ticket: Websocket client reconnect storm after idle timeout**

In Murmur's realtime client, the reconnect handler fires before the old socket's close event settles, so we end up with two live connections and duplicated presence events. The backoff counter also resets on every attempt, turning a single drop into a tight reconnect loop. Fix in the attached branch: gate reconnects on a connection-state mutex and preserve backoff state across attempts. Please focus review on the teardown path. Reproduced against the build noted below.

session token of kagup-hahaf = htk3_2b8